Perennial medicinal plants - yarrow

yarrow One of the medicinal plants that have long been used to treat various diseases is yarrow. This grass is not rare and you can find it in the fields, in the forest, along the road and even in private plots. It is almost impossible to confuse yarrow with other crops, since it has a specific look, smell and even taste.

Characteristic signs

Yarrow is a perennial with a thick and yellow creeping rhizome, from which many underground shoots and roots emanate. Straight shoots rise above the ground from the roots, sometimes they are slightly curved. The total height of the medicinal plant, depending on the species and habitat conditions, can range from 20 to 120 cm. There are practically no lateral branches on the shoots, and only at the top there can be several branches.

The leaves of the yarrow are its calling card. Firstly, they have an interesting gray-green color, and secondly, no less original shape. The leaf blade itself is up to 15 cm long and consists of many pinnately dissected segments ending in thin thorns, which gave the plant its name. The leaves are very pleasant to the touch - they are soft and velvety.

Yarrow has many other names, for example, tenacious, woodworm, whitehead, or goulavitsa.

From the first days of summer until its very end, spectacular white baskets of small inflorescences flaunt on the bushes of useful grass. They (like the whole plant) have a light spicy-tart aroma, so the plant is also used in cooking.

Yarrow inflorescences are the most useful from the point of view of traditional medicine.

How is yarrow useful?

how medicinal plant Yarrow is widely used to prevent and treat diseases, in particular, decoctions and herbal infusions:

  • relieve spasms and bloating;
  • help in the fight against flatulence;
  • improve the outflow of bile.

Crushed grass leaves stop almost all types of bleeding, both external and internal (does not apply to arterial).

It is categorically impossible to use yarrow to treat young children and pregnant women. Also, it should be excluded in case of hypotension and individual intolerance.

When taking medications that contain a plant, you should be careful, because prolonged use entails side effects from allergic reactions and dizziness.
